Some legacies are measured in generations. The land at Pure Luck Ranch carries more than 100 years of Texas agricultural history — a place so rooted in this earth it once earned recognition as a Texas Century Ranch. What followed the current owner's 2021 arrival was four years and more than $6.5 million of transformation — and counting. Dirt roads graveled. Concrete driveways poured. Fences raised. Two mud-hole ponds engineered into lakes with fountains. 230+ trees planted in a sweeping reforestation program still growing today. Existing structures elevated from rustic to refined. Hay-producing pastures restored. An orchard of 28 fruit trees and 12 pecans thriving. A natural ephemeral creek winding through the property. This owner does not stop. The compound delivers for legacy and entertaining without apology — a stone and timber 2,408 SF main residence with dual masters, double ovens, real stone fireplace, and full-length wraparound back porch. The 2,110 SF historic Saloon features a vaulted great room, custom live-edge cedar bar, wine refrigerators, pool table, electronic darts, and stone fireplace. Two casita apartments total 1,224 SF. A 1,700 SF caretaker's house, finished three-car garage with full bath, 640 SF garage apartment, pavilion, and fire pit complete the compound. Total Improved Living 8,082 SF. Five water features including two engineered lakes with fountains, bass-stocked pond, and natural catfish lake. Ag exempt. Wildlife managed by Plateau Land Management. Four elevated deer blinds and eight feeders including protein feeders. Private gun range. Two large barn structures. Highway 71 frontage with gated private access. Approximately 1 hour from Austin. Approximately 1 hour 45 minutes from Houston. Comprehensive buyer packet including soil mapping, survey, and property documentation available upon request.
